summaryrefslogtreecommitdiffstats
path: root/meson.build
diff options
context:
space:
mode:
authorEdward O'Callaghan <quasisec@google.com>2020-03-02 18:16:14 +1100
committerEdward O'Callaghan <quasisec@chromium.org>2020-03-03 06:02:23 +0000
commitad08aef69c84fbd23ce680c91de954aaae7d3fb4 (patch)
tree1fda2a0125ca1dd187697868fc7e70ec6119a441 /meson.build
parentd3396408d8d58e831c7d3c80c3e27f21a6e64df2 (diff)
downloadflashrom-ad08aef69c84fbd23ce680c91de954aaae7d3fb4.tar.gz
flashrom-ad08aef69c84fbd23ce680c91de954aaae7d3fb4.tar.bz2
flashrom-ad08aef69c84fbd23ce680c91de954aaae7d3fb4.zip
raiden_debug: Upstream ChromiumOS servo debug board prog
Initial check-in of the Raiden debugger programmer. Squash in, raiden_debug: Add missing .write_aai cb fn raiden_debug: greatly improve protocol documentation BUG=b:143389556 BRANCH=none TEST=builds Change-Id: Ifad273a708acea4de797a0808be58960635a8864 Signed-off-by: Edward O'Callaghan <quasisec@google.com> Reviewed-on: https://review.coreboot.org/c/flashrom/+/38209 Tested-by: build bot (Jenkins) <no-reply@coreboot.org> Reviewed-by: Stefan Reinauer <stefan.reinauer@coreboot.org>
Diffstat (limited to 'meson.build')
-rw-r--r--meson.build6
1 files changed, 6 insertions, 0 deletions
diff --git a/meson.build b/meson.build
index 45a36813b..8bb3e6509 100644
--- a/meson.build
+++ b/meson.build
@@ -42,6 +42,7 @@ config_drkaiser = get_option('config_drkaiser')
config_dummy = get_option('config_dummy')
config_ft2232_spi = get_option('config_ft2232_spi')
config_gfxnvidia = get_option('config_gfxnvidia')
+config_raiden = get_option('config_raiden')
config_internal = get_option('config_internal')
config_it8212 = get_option('config_it8212')
config_linux_mtd = get_option('config_linux_mtd')
@@ -105,6 +106,7 @@ else
config_atavia = false
config_drkaiser = false
config_gfxnvidia = false
+ config_raiden = false
config_internal = false
config_it8212 = false
config_nic3com = false
@@ -171,6 +173,10 @@ if config_gfxnvidia
srcs += 'gfxnvidia.c'
cargs += '-DCONFIG_GFXNVIDIA=1'
endif
+if config_raiden
+ srcs += 'raiden_debug_spi.c'
+ cargs += '-DCONFIG_RAIDEN=1'
+endif
if config_internal
srcs += 'board_enable.c'
srcs += 'cbtable.c'